What we install
We supply mains-powered smoke alarms with battery backup and modern wireless interlinked units to suit terraced houses, flats and kitchen-dining conversions common in South Bristol. Typical installations follow current UK guidance — usually at least one alarm on every storey and additional alarms in circulation spaces and bedrooms where appropriate. We select optical detectors for general areas and heat detectors where cooking smoke would cause regular false alarms.

Mains-powered alarms with battery backup are recommended where rewiring or a consumer unit upgrade makes them feasible, and they offer reliable always-on protection. For some homes, wireless interlinked battery-backed units are a practical alternative that avoid disruptive wiring; we’ll advise on the best option at the survey.
